HB 1273 - 2017-18
Concerning the alignment of state statutes with federal standards for the issuance of nondomiciled commercial drivers' licenses and nondomiciled commercial learners' permits.
Sponsors: Ryu, Farrell, Fey, Ortiz-Self
By Request: Department of Licensing
